python中怎么检查缩进

python中怎么检查缩进

作者:Elara发布时间:2026-03-25阅读时长:0 分钟阅读次数:4

用户关注问题

Q
如何判断Python代码中的缩进是否正确?

我在写Python代码时,经常遇到缩进错误,但不确定如何快速识别这些错误。有什么方法可以帮助检测代码中的缩进问题?

A

识别和检查Python代码缩进的方法

Python代码缩进错误通常会导致SyntaxError。为了判断缩进是否正确,可以使用集成开发环境(IDE)或代码编辑器,它们通常会用颜色高亮或自动提示来指出缩进错误。还可以运行代码查看是否有IndentationError提示。

Q
有哪些工具能帮助检查Python代码的缩进一致性?

有没有什么工具能够自动检测或修复Python代码中的缩进不一致问题,让代码风格更统一?

A

自动检测和修复Python缩进的辅助工具

许多代码格式化工具比如Black、autopep8等,都能帮你统一代码风格,其中包括自动调整缩进。静态代码检查工具Flake8也可以检测缩进不一致的地方,方便定位和修复问题。

Q
Python缩进中使用空格和制表符会出现什么问题?

在Python中使用空格和Tab混合缩进可能引发错误,具体会带来哪些影响?应如何避免?

A

空格与制表符混用引起的缩进问题及预防方法

Python要求缩进方式保持一致,空格和Tab混合使用会导致IndentationError或逻辑错误。建议统一使用空格(PEP 8标准推荐4个空格),并在编辑器设置中禁用Tab或将Tab转换为空格,从源头避免问题。